Writing, drawing, and erasing
The display comes with two pens you can use to write or draw on the screen. Each end of a pen can be
assigned to write or draw in a different color when using the Whiteboard app. You can erase digital ink
by moving your fist or palm over the digital ink.

Audio
The display includes two 20 W integrated speakers.
Network connectivity
The display requires a network and internet connection for downloading software and firmware
updates. Some applications also require a network and internet connection (for example, the web
browser).
The display requires a network and internet connection for downloading software and firmware
updates.
You can connect the display to a network using Wi-Fi or an Ethernet cable.
l
The Wi-Fi module supports both 2.4 and 5 GHz bands.
l
The two RJ45 jacks allow you to connect the display and an external device, such as a computer, to
an Ethernet network.
